Setting up 'Account with Access control'
In the 'Account with access control' mode, users must first enter a PIN code and then select
an Account. They can change accounts once they have logged in. The supervisor can
restrict accounts for each user.
If only one account is available, the Mailing System automatically
selects it at start up.
Implementing “account with access control”
1. Select the 'Account with Access Control' mode: see How to Display and Change
the 'Account Mode' on page 92.
2. Create the accounts you wish to implement: see How to Create an Account on page
100.
3. Create the Operator PIN codes you wish to implement: see How to Create an
Operator on page 106. At the same time, assign accounts to the operators.
As long as your structure is not complete, you may want to create
accounts and operators without activating them. Users can only
use activated accounts or operator PIN codes.
"Account with Access Control" Management Menu
In Accounts with Access Control mode:
The menu allows you to manage the Accounts and the Operators.
Creating Operators is the way to create individual user PIN
codes: each Operator will have a unique PIN code.
